A chrome obelisk bedims the floor in its gigantic shadow, and metal comes screeching to genuflect at its base.
Pulsed field magnets have the unique mutation Magnetic Pulse. Every 100 turns, a pulsed field magnet pulls all metal objects within a 16-tile radius towards itself, including up to one item from the player's inventory. (This uses a Euclidean distance metric where one cell north-south is the same distance as one cell east-west.)[1] If you are affected by the pulsed field magnet's Magnetic Pulse, a message appears in the message log telling you that the item that was ripped away from you. The pulsed field magnet will use Magnetic Pulse regardless of whether or not it is hostile towards you.
There is a 5% chance that a pulsed field magnet will drop a high-powered magnet when it is destroyed.
Notes
- One way to avoid having your metal items pulled away from you is to store them all in a chest, and then put the chest in your inventory.
